Caption | These are evergreen, flowering shrubs from the tropical Americas. They can grow 20 feet tall and are covered with lance-shaped, dark green leaves, 6-12 inches long. The fragrant, tubular flowers have five petals that curve up a bit at the edges and may be pink, red, white or yellow. They are produced in clusters and are 2-3 inches across. These plants grow well in all kinds of soil and flourish near the sea. They require a minimum winter temperature of 55 degrees. This specimen was at Paradise Coves, Costa Banderas, Nayarit, Mexico. |
